现在Dagger2在项目里用的越来越多了,最近花了些时间学习了一下Dagger2,这篇文章主要帮助理解Dagger2的注入实现过程,如有错误,还请指正!什么是Dagger2Dagger2是Dagger的升级版,是一个依赖注入框架,现在由Google接手维护。 恩,这里有个关键字依赖注入,因此我们得先知道什么是依赖注入,才能更好的理解Dagger2。依赖注入是面向对象编程的一种设计模式,其目的是为了降...
分类:
其他好文 时间:
2016-05-29 12:26:08
阅读次数:
243
ps: http://waf.codeplex.com/releases/view/618696 Architecture This page might help you to understand what MEF does in the sample applications.帮助理解 MEF ...
分类:
其他好文 时间:
2016-05-29 12:12:26
阅读次数:
140
他,44岁负债百万,并被南油集团开除。他,被妻子抛弃。他,带领家人住在深圳出租屋内。他用两万元创业资金,二十年后,硬是把企业做到世界五百强。他就是华为创始人任正非。上个月,任正非在上海虹桥机场,排队等待出租车。一个人拉着箱子,没有保镖,没有助理,他多年就是一..
分类:
其他好文 时间:
2016-05-28 23:27:28
阅读次数:
209
这一段时间,文档写的比较多,有比较深的感触。文档的编写一方面是写作和语言组织的锻炼,另一方面是帮助理清自己的思路,使人有更多的思考的时间。比如说:订餐系统,在写功能模块的时候,我会在想这个功能点我会怎么去实现,实现的难度如何,可以不可以换一种更好的方式。写自测的时候,一遍写,一边测,我会考虑有没有操 ...
分类:
其他好文 时间:
2016-05-27 20:00:55
阅读次数:
119
最近,正在学习 ARM ,所以随便学习一下单片机,帮助理解。 在《ARM学习笔记一 入门篇》中提到过,嵌入式处理器分为三种:嵌入式微处理器 、嵌入式微控制器、嵌入式DSP ;其中嵌入式微控制器 就是 单片机,它将 CPU、存储器和其他外设封装在一起 。 80C51 系列: 80C51 是 MCS-5... ...
分类:
其他好文 时间:
2016-05-25 00:10:40
阅读次数:
316
19.怎么使用SourceInsight?19.1用途我们主要使用SourceInsight进行源码分析和查找,主要是查找我们所需要的文件/类的位置。对于一套源码,拥有几十万甚至更多个文件,我们可以将这套源码导入到SourceInsight的工程里,然后通过它的搜索功能,便能快速给出我们搜索结果:是否有这个文件,同时可以直接打开进行代码阅读和修改同步等操作。什么时候需要这么做呢?举一个例子帮助理解:...
分类:
移动开发 时间:
2016-05-18 18:43:17
阅读次数:
415
接口interface的作用 接口是对于行为的抽象,在小项目、小设计中接口带来的好处可能不会特别明显,但是项目一旦庞大起来,接口的优势就很明显会体现出来了: 1、对于一个庞大的项目,从设计的角度来说,接口的存在可以帮助理清楚业务,利用接口不仅可以告诉开发人员需要实现哪些业务,而且也将命名规范限制住了 ...
分类:
其他好文 时间:
2016-05-18 12:49:26
阅读次数:
204
Model语句是Oracle 10g的新功能之一。 本文通过一些简单的例子帮助理解Model语句的用法,复杂使用场景请参考其他文章。 环境:当然需要Oracle 10g以上,本人是在11g上测试的。 1. 什么是model语句 model语句是Oracle10g的新功能,可以在select语句里面像 ...
分类:
数据库 时间:
2016-05-17 15:59:01
阅读次数:
201
整理了一些关于seajs和requirejs的一些内容,帮助理解。 一.填空题 1.(a)define(function(require,exports,module){ var a = require('./a'); a.doSomthing(); }); (b)define(['./a','./ ...
分类:
其他好文 时间:
2016-05-13 13:06:40
阅读次数:
179
一个小教程 登录开发者中心:http://developer.apple.com/ 第零部分:本地生成密钥 1.打开mac的钥匙串访问 2.选择钥匙串的证书助理(有些可能是英文的) 3.点击继续后存储证书,自己记好这个文件的位置,一般我放桌面上。。。 第一部分:开发者证书这儿需要注意的是“普通开发者 ...
分类:
移动开发 时间:
2016-05-11 13:34:17
阅读次数:
419